History of Acid Engraving
The technique of engraving with acid dates back to the Middle Ages when artists began experimenting with ways to create detailed designs on metal plates. One of the earliest forms of acid engraving was known as intaglio, where artists would use acid to carve into the metal plate, creating recessed areas that would hold the ink. When the plate was then pressed onto paper, the ink would be transferred, creating a print of the design.
Over the centuries, artists continued to refine the process of acid engraving, developing new techniques and materials to achieve different effects. During the Renaissance period, artists like Albrecht Dürer and Rembrandt used acid engraving to create stunning prints that showcased their artistic talents. The technique became increasingly popular during the 18th and 19th centuries, as advances in technology made it easier for artists to create detailed and intricate designs.
Techniques of Acid Engraving
The process of acid engraving involves several steps, each of which requires precision and skill. The first step is to prepare the surface that will be engraved, whether it is a metal plate, glass, or another material. The artist then applies a protective layer, known as a ground, to the surface, creating a barrier that will protect the areas that are not meant to be engraved. The artist then uses a sharp tool, such as a needle or stylus, to etch the design into the surface, removing the ground and exposing the areas that will be etched with acid.
Once the design has been etched into the surface, the artist then applies the acid, usually a mixture of nitric acid and water, to the exposed areas. The acid eats away at the metal or other material, creating the engraved design. The artist must carefully monitor the process, as leaving the acid on for too long can result in over-etching and ruining the design. After the desired depth has been reached, the artist then neutralizes the acid and removes the protective ground, revealing the finished design.
Applications of Acid Engraving
Acid engraving can be used to create a wide variety of artistic works, from prints and illustrations to jewelry and decorative objects. One of the most common applications of acid engraving is in printmaking, where artists use the engraved metal plate to create intricate prints on paper. The technique allows artists to create detailed designs with fine lines and textures that are not easily achieved with other printing methods.
In addition to printmaking, acid engraving can also be used to create jewelry and decorative objects. Artists can use the technique to engrave intricate patterns and designs onto metal surfaces, creating one-of-a-kind pieces that showcase their skill and creativity. Acid engraving is also commonly used in the production of glassware, where artists use acid to etch designs onto glass surfaces, creating beautiful and elegant patterns.
